Causes of death are traditionally classified according to the primary type of disease or injury. For example, in 2001 the leading causes of death in North Carolina were heart disease, cancer, stroke, chronic lung disease, and diabetes. Causes of death may also be classified in terms of preventable risk factors – such as smoking, unhealthy diet, and sexual behavior – which contribute to a number of different diseases. Such risk factors are usually not recorded directly on death certificates.
